Top School Games on Android in the Netherlands, Q4 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top school-themed games on Android in the Netherlands during Q4 2025, based on Sensor Tower data.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the Dutch Android market saw varied performance among school-themed games, with data insights provided by Sensor Tower.
Teacher Simulator: Exam Time demonstrated a notable increase in weekly downloads early in the quarter, peaking at around 7K in mid-October, before tapering to 1.2K by the end of December. Revenue showed a modest rise, reaching approximately $38 in late October, while active users peaked at 7.1K in November before declining to 5.3K in December.
SCHOOLBOY RUNAWAY - STEALTH experienced a steady climb in downloads, starting from 659 at the beginning of October and reaching over 4K by the end of December. Active users followed a similar upward trajectory, concluding the quarter with over 12K users.
For Math Crossword — Number puzzle, downloads remained relatively stable throughout the quarter, fluctuating between 600 and 1.4K. The app saw minimal revenue, with a brief uptick to $5 in late November. Active users remained consistent, hovering around 15K to 17K.
Kids Games: For Toddlers 3-5 had a gradual increase in downloads, peaking at about 1.2K by the end of December. The active user count saw a slight increase, ending the quarter at 3.7K.
Finally, Math Kids: Math Games For Kids maintained a steady download rate, with figures ranging from 300 to 500. Active users remained stable, ending the quarter at just under 600.
